Output d3e30cae12f39ecd0e5ae2ffc49ae82900c55282022d36b7119530770b9a4c54:5

value
120000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aa9b3b7b208c99d0f76957bf34026770f6ca4e4 OP_EQUAL
address
3ELCU7tMw2XZo9NhGH77kYnAFqH4BX8Msa
transaction
d3e30cae12f39ecd0e5ae2ffc49ae82900c55282022d36b7119530770b9a4c54
spent
true